Subject: Memory leak fixed in Glintview image cache — action for plugin authors

Hello all,

We identified a leak in the Glintview thumbnail cache: evicted entries retained decoded bitmaps when a plugin held a stale handle. The cache now invalidates handles on eviction, and plugins requesting a released image receive a reload callback instead of a dangling reference. Please verify your plugins handle that callback and release references promptly. The corrected behavior is available starting with the build listed below.

pipeline stamp: htk4_66df

Handover for Fernwhistle's offline mode. Plugin authors: sync conflicts are now resolved on-device using last-writer-wins per field, not per record, so your custom survey widgets must tolerate partial merges. Queue flush happens automatically on reconnect; do not trigger it manually. To test plugins against the offline cache layer, configure your sandbox with the settings listed below.

service settings:
FRAMIR_LOG_LEVEL=debug
FRAMIR_METRICS_HOST=metrics.framir.tolvaqcorp.corp
FRAMIR_POOL_SIZE=16

**Action Item PM-1142: Bound spreadsheet export memory**

During the Ledgerwing incident, the XLSX exporter loaded entire result sets into heap before streaming, causing repeated OOM kills under concurrent exports. On-call should verify the new row-batching flag is enabled in all regions, confirm heap ceilings in the exporter pods, and watch the per-export memory gauge for a full week. Detailed rollout steps and verification queries are documented on the internal runbook page below.

wiki page, kahog-hahig: https://vault.zemvargrid.internal/display/deploy/repo/settings/merge_requests/job/settings/6f3b933774dbc5320a4daa18